Creating a Reminder System Build a Reminder System with Google Apps Script

Set up automated reminders based on your Google Sheets data:

Step-by-Step Guide:

  1. Set Up Your Spreadsheet:
    • Ensure it contains columns for reminder details.
  2. Open the Script Editor:
    • Navigate to Extensions > Apps Script.
  3. Write the Reminder Script:

function sendReminders() {
var sheet =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et();
var data = sheet.getDataRange().getValues();
var now = new Date();
for (var i = 1; i < data.length; i++) {
var email = data[i][0];
var reminderDate = new Date(data[i][1]);
if (reminderDate <= now) {
MailApp.sendEmail(email, ‘Reminder’, ‘This is your reminder!’);
}
}
}

  1. Run the Script:
    • Save and run the sendReminders function.

Explanation:

  • Reminder Logic: Checks if the reminder date has passed and sends an email.